Yembo (yembo.ai) is a SaaS company that provides AI-driven virtual property inspection technology for moving and insurance professionals. Its platform automates content inventory, measurements, 3D models, and floor plans in minutes, enabling faster pre-move surveys, more efficient insurance claim settlements, and higher homeowner completion rates for underwriting. What does Yembo do?

Yembo automates property inspection workflows using artificial intelligence. Its technology generates content inventories, measurements, 3D models, and floor plans in minutes from virtual surveys. For moving companies, it enables faster pre-move surveys. For insurance professionals, it supports efficient claim settlements and improves homeowner completion rates for underwriting. The platform is designed to reduce costs and increase revenue for its professional users by streamlining traditionally time-intensive inspection processes.
